
How to Make It
-
Prepare the batter: Beat softened cream cheese, butter, and sugar until light and fluffy. Add eggs one at a time, then mix in lemon juice and zest.
-
Combine dry ingredients: Whisk together flour, baking powder, and baking soda, then gently fold into the wet mixture.
-
Bake to perfection: Pour the batter into a greased loaf pan and bake until golden and a toothpick comes out clean.
-
Add the finishing touch: Once cooled slightly, drizzle with a lemon glaze for extra sweetness and shine.
Tips for Success
-
Room temperature ingredients help the batter mix smoothly.
-
Don’t overmix once the dry ingredients are added—this keeps the bread tender.
-
For a stronger lemon kick, add an extra teaspoon of zest.
-
The bread tastes even better the next day, once the flavors meld together.
